Skip to content

jedielson/bitubooking

Repository files navigation

Kafka Tests

How to use avrogen

Sample for generating avrogen

dotnet avrogen -s src/BituBooking.Infra.Kafka/Contracts/hotel-created.avsc src/BituBooking.Infra.Kafka/Contracts/Events

Using Cake Build

First Things First

docker-compose up -d

You can access Kafka cluster in http://localhost:3030.

Setup Kafka Topics

dotnet cake --target terraform-apply

Databases operations

Add Migration

dotnet cake --migration=First --target migration-add

Update database

dotnet cake --target database-update

Clean the database

dotnet cake --target database-clean

How to test integrations

dotnet cake --target dotnet-test 

About

A simple booking system to test kafka

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ages